Class 3 Offshore 2 litre (Slipstream)

Slipstream, Class 3 Offshore 2 litre, Condition-Ready To Race
24-foot Winged Stepped Mono Hull.
Beam 9ft 5 inches
Draft 24 inches
Unique & Original Design by Lorne Campbell
Built by Gordon Wright.
Powered by Mercury XR2, 2 litres, 200 hp (56 hours)

Current holder, National speed record for Class 3, 2-litre,

VHF, GPS,

Purpose built road trailer available
